ReelCool Studio is designed around song structure, lyric meaning, visual continuity, render tracking, and final editor handoff.
Bring the track, lyrics, section timing, and creative notes into one organized project.
Map verses, hooks, bridges, scenes, motifs, characters, locations, and visual rules.
Queue prompts, track attempts, compare takes, and preserve what worked.
Export organized folders, notes, and rough-cut material for your final editor.
ReelCool Studio keeps the creative work organized locally while helping you plan, prompt, review, and hand off a coherent music-video project.
The product focuses on workflow and creative control. Helper tools, models, and final editorial decisions remain under your control.
